| HANWHA EVA 1125 is manufactured by Dow autoclave high pressure process and designed for variety of extrusion coating application such as thermal film(Laminex film) and flexible film etc.. EVA 1125 is well known for its excellent processability and high quality assurance.&& |

| Technical Data | |||
|---|---|---|---|
| PHYSICAL | Nominal value | Unit | Test method |
| Density | 0.943 | g/cm³ | ASTM D1505 |
| Melt Flow Rate | |||
| 190℃,2.16kg | 18 | g/10min | ASTM D1238 |
| Vinyl acetate content | 22.0 | wt% | Internal Method |
| MECHANICAL | Nominal value | Unit | Test method |
|---|---|---|---|
| tensile strength | |||
| fracture | 14.2 | MPa | ASTM D638 |
| Tensile strain | |||
| fracture | 900 | % | ASTM D638 |
| film | Nominal value | Unit | Test method |
|---|---|---|---|
| Initial sealing temperature | 75.0 | ℃ |
| THERMAL | Nominal value | Unit | Test method |
|---|---|---|---|
| Embrittlement temperature | < -76.0 | ℃ | ASTM D746 |
| Vicat Softening Temp | 52.0 | ℃ | ASTM D1525 |
| Melting temperature | 80.0 | ℃ | ASTM D3417 |
